Output 16601fa13cccd14bdb233483cb278063b8752060973df8567c16468151ed0339:13

value
3287213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bab1be60359f9127af2e6daf0c859a42fe48fb5e OP_EQUAL
address
3JiAY51RBNgrJBN7MhczYaF2J8Af8pQ74H
transaction
16601fa13cccd14bdb233483cb278063b8752060973df8567c16468151ed0339
spent
true